Job Description

This role will be based in Atlanta, Chicago, New York, San Francisco or Mountain View. 

At LinkedIn, we trust each other to do our best work where it works best for us and our teams. This role offers a hybrid work option, meaning you can both work from home and commute to a LinkedIn office, depending on what’s best for you and when it is important for your team to be together. 

LinkedIn is seeking a Quality and Training Manager that will develop, implement and report on quality metrics, identify improvements, and manage a training program for the Global Strategic Sourcing organization. The hired individual will be responsible for collecting and reporting on data from various tools and sources to create a quality review snapshot, as well as identify trends to highlight successes and opportunities for improvement across the organization. In parallel and using the quality data, as well feedback from the Leadership Team on trainings needs, this role will plan, develop and deliver engaging training.  This role will work closely with the internal Category and Sourcing Operations Teams, and partner with Source to Pay teams such as Legal, Procurement, and Information Security to develop impactful and content rich training materials.  

Responsibilities: 

  • Collaborate with Global Strategic Sourcing Leadership Team to develop a quality control program  

  • Establish and report metrics to determine quality of sourcing activities, contracting, adherence to global processes, compliance to purchasing related policies, and accurate use of tools and systems as documented 

  • Utilize quality metrics, highlight successes, opportunities, and trends to determine the current state of quality across the Global Strategic Sourcing Teams and to build a training pipeline 

  • Plan, design, develop, execute and evolve Global Strategic Sourcing’s training program 

  • Create and iterate on our team’s new employee onboarding program and train all new employees 

  • Ensure training is effective and changes are properly communicated per the Global Strategic Sourcing change management process.  

  • Create and maintain training material to ensure it is up to date and sunset material that is no longer relevant 

  • Develop and disseminate required communication materials to ensure key business stakeholders understand Global Strategic Sourcing quality reporting and training plans 

  • Partner with Source to Pay Teams on training material development and ensure material aligns with currently documented processes and policies 

  • Manage multiple tasks, projects and timelines with a sense of urgency, ownership and within deadline 

  • Execute ad-hoc projects related to transformation activities 

  • Identify new tools, automation and ways to streamline processes, as needed 

Qualifications

Basic Qualifications: 

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ent work experience  

  • 4+ years of project/program management experience 

  • Experience with delivering innovative training courses and creative content through different ways of learning and a variety of delivery methods to engage a virtual, global team.  

  • Experience with the source-to-pay process, category management/supplier relationship management processes, tools and techniques 

Preferred Qualifications: 

  • MBA or advanced degree a plus 

  • Demonstrated ability to effectively create and implement training plans and materials  

  • Demonstrated experience in quality management and experience with successfully improving quality performance 

  • Ability to work in a fast past environment with a high rate of change 

  • Experience with reporting and data analysis (i.e. Excel, Pivot Tables, PowerBI) 

  • Previous experience with metric identification, reporting and storytelling utilizing data  

  • Experience with designing and building SharePoint sites to ensure training material 

  • Previous Learning and Development experience  

  • Demonstrated ability to manage and maintain project timelines 

  • Motivating team member
